x6 people
300g flour 300g sugar 3 eggs
the juice of 2 or 3 lemons (I put 2 and a half) 1 tablespoon baking
cake 100g butter 1 cup milk
I added the grated zest of 1 lemon
In a bowl, sift flour with baking powder. Melt the butter in a double boiler (I microwave) separate the yolks from the whites and place the egg yolks with sugar and egg whites until stiff. Add egg yolks to the flour, warm milk with melted butter, lemon juice and zest. Finally add the egg whites with a pinch of salt. Pour into a baking pan and bake at 130 degrees in preheated oven for 35-40 minutes (the recipe reported 30 minutes but it seemed to me a little).
the oven, let it cool, unmold the cake plate and sprinkle with powdered sugar. Delicious was the comment of my son ;-).
